Okay well after three years of no RX7 in my garage. I bought another one. I scored this 93 touring from the original owner in Arlington. Va. She has 140k miles on the chassis.

The good news is that the engine, turbos, radiator, AST,coolant hoses & tires were all replaced recently at the dealership. Also this car is bone stock with absolutely zero modifications done. Not even a boost gauge has ever been installed on the car.

The bad news is that the suspension is shot, specifically the rear passenger side which is bottoming out, the diff bushings need to be replaced, the original stock exhaust is on it's last legs and the paint has seen better days. Also it's RED. Ugghhh, Not my favorite FD paint color to be honest. There are a few minor dents here and there, and the drivers seats leather needs to be replaced. I got this car for a unheard of price though so I'll deal with the bad.
